Ticket TPL-772: Drift on Quillfast template rendering config

Heads up for whoever inherits this: prod render nodes are running a cache TTL and worker count that nobody committed. Someone bumped them during the holiday traffic spike and it genuinely helped, but now staging benchmarks don't match prod at all. We should either bless these numbers or roll back. For reference, here's what prod is actually running right now.

service settings:
[istael]
team = gilath
access_code = ac_468cdf
owner = casdor.gilox
host = istael.kelviforge.internal
port = 5432
peer = quenwyn.braskworks.corp
salt = 6678df32
pin = 7400

## Step 4: Bulk edits in the admin table

Heads up for security review: the Quillhaven admin console now allows bulk edits on the `accounts` table, gated behind the `bulk-ops` role. Before migrating, double-check that row-level audit hooks fire once per affected row, not once per batch — we got bitten by that in Parloft's staging run. Rate limits apply per operator session. Once the flag is flipped, confirm the audit sink matches what's below. These are the config values the migration expects:

service settings:
FRAMIR_LOG_LEVEL=debug
FRAMIR_METRICS_HOST=metrics.framir.tolvaqcorp.corp
FRAMIR_POOL_SIZE=16

Night-shift staff: Floor 4 of the Tellhaven Building opens this week. After 21:00, access is via the rear stairwell only; the lifts are locked out overnight during the settling period. Complete a walk-through of the new floor once per shift and log it. The stairwell keypad accepts the code below.

badge for yahop-fawep: bdg-XBKXI-68071

Briefing for Leadership Review — Reseller Programme

Prepared for the incoming director: the Ventara Partner Network now covers 42 resellers across three territories, anchored by our flagship Cloudrise suite. Margins have held steady at tier-two levels, though onboarding times in the Kelbright region remain above target. Tier realignment proposals from the channel team are attached for review. Before the session, please note the following summary of our confidential plans for the programme's next phase.

internal memo for kadug-kawig: The steering committee signed off on a budget of $236.3 million for Project Novath.